The BioFresh® Microbial Gel is a direct-fed microbial gel designed to be provided orally to cattle of all ages to enhance feed intake, improve ruminal fermentation and support immune function during off-feed or low-intake periods. Features and Benefits • Beneficial bacteria for stabilization of ruminal pH, while enhancing ruminal fermentation • Beneficial bacteria to improve intestinal integrity and nutrient absorption • Beneficial bacteria and specialized proteins to reduce intestinal pathogen growth • Live yeast and B-vitamins to enhance the growth of ruminal microflora • Enzymes to aid in ruminal production of nutrient to promote microbial growth • Vitamins A, D and E to enhance immune function USE DIRECTIONS Provide the BioFresh Microbial Gel to cattle of all ages during calving, shipping, weaning and off-feed or low feed intake periods. Each click of the trigger delivers 5 ml of gel. Each full depression of the trigger (3 clicks) delivers 15 ml of gel. Place the 280-ml cartridge tube in a 3-tab dosing gun, and then dispense the gel into the animal’s mouth to provide: 5 ml for calves under 500 lb 10 ml for cattle 500-1,200 lb 10 ml for adult dairy or beef cattle Repeat usage as needed until feed intake stabilizes PACKAGING STABILITY 280-ml tube, 6 tubes per box, 6 boxes per master case (#11020) Store in cool, dry place for use within 12 months of manufacture Vegetable oil, Vitamin E supplement, dextrose, Dried Aspergillus niger fermentation extract, Dried Trichoderma reesei fermentation extract, Dried Aspergillus oryzae fermentation extract, Dried Candida cylindracea fermentation extract, dried egg product, lecithin, silicon dioxide, Vitamin A acetate, Saccharomyces cerevisiae (active dried yeast), niacin, Vitamin D3 supplement, Riboflavin supplement, Dried Enterococcus faecium fermentation product, Thiamin mononitrate, Dried Lactobacillus acidophilus fermentation product, Vitamin B¹² supplement Total microbial activity: 9 billion colony forming units (Enterococcus faecium, Lactobacillus acidophilus, Saccharomyces cerevisiae); 100,000 IU Vitamin A; 10,000 IU Vitamin D3; 500 IU Vitamin E
